The History of the Inquisition

In the 1230s, when the first inquisitors began their work, they were reviving a judicial procedure from ancient Rome that prioritized human reason as the way of judging guilt and innocence. And so these inquisitors who were tasked with eradicating Christian heresy were supposed to use confessions and testimonies,. especially if eyewitnesses to determine who was guilty, who was innocent in each case.
